Output 175bd41c3a6fe0ba5aefc98aa12055ef9cf1a819513a2472cc0067019cd1bcb8:17

value
25373331
script pubkey
OP_0 OP_PUSHBYTES_20 dd84c1f079499e60d7a178e8e33a960656ea055a
address
ltc1qmkzvrurefx0xp4ap0r5wxw5kqetw5p26eerh5m
transaction
175bd41c3a6fe0ba5aefc98aa12055ef9cf1a819513a2472cc0067019cd1bcb8
spent
true